130 kms off Kochi, Munnar is a hillock retreat 19800 mts above sea level, The vast expanse of tea plantations, black winding roads, passionate climate, royal gardens, races fairs all real Victorian settings make this hill station the Darjeeling of the south.The rich tropical forest, host Nillagiri Thar, Langur, sambar, Gaur and lion Tailed Macauqes.
Rajmalai, part of the Eravikulm National park, has a very strong population of ibex. Orchids are galore. The mystic elixir ‘Neela Kurunji’ blooms once in 12 years is and around the vast wilderness
Munnar was once a sleepy little hamlet, until Scottish planters discovered it. Later the British who ruled India, developed it more into one of southern India’s most important centers for the cultivation of tea, coffee and spices. They made it their summer hideout because of the cooler climate and the mesmerizing mountain scenery. Munnar is sometimes called the ‘Switzerland of India’.
Munnar also has the highest peak in South India - Anamudi , which towers over 2695 m. Anamudi is an ideal spot for trekking. The high ranges of Munnar were earlier known as Kannan Devan Hills,named after a certain Kannan Devan,who had been land lord in the Anchanad Valley on the eastern side of the district.
